A patent is a type of intellectual property that gives its owner the legal right to exclude others from making, using, or selling an invention for a limited period of time in exchange for publishing an enabling disclosure … WebA European patent application consists of: a request for grant a description of the invention claims drawings (if any) an abstract. Applications can be filed at the EPO in any language. However, the official languages of the EPO are English, French and German.

WebOnce approved, a provisional patent application (PPA) gives your invention patent pending status. To file a PPA, you need: A detailed description of your invention. This should explain how to make and use the invention. A drawing of the invention. This doesn't need to be formal or refined. The filing fee.
